Performance and reliability criteria
Performance is driven by how effectively a platform leverages available hardware, optimises for energy use, and minimizes downtime. Reliability hinges on data integrity, failover strategies, and consistent software updates. For users targeting long term operation, it is important to review uptime guarantees, maintenance windows, and incident response times. A system should provide clear dashboards for real time metrics and historical trends, enabling proactive tuning and rapid issue resolution without sacrificing security or auditability.
Security and governance considerations
Security is foundational, particularly when managing sensitive credentials and wallet integrations. Look for multi factor authentication, hardware isolated vaults, and granular access controls that restrict role based permissions. Governance features such as immutable logs, change management, and policy driven automation help teams maintain compliance with internal standards and external regulations. A trustworthy platform also offers clear incident reporting procedures and transparent evidence of patching and vulnerability mitigation.
Cost planning and optimisation tactics
Cost efficiency comes from a careful mix of pricing plans, resource utilisation, and workload scheduling. Start with a baseline budget and track marginal costs as you scale. Employ automation to automate routine tasks, such as rotating keys and adjusting instance sizes to match demand. Periodic reviews of supplier terms, renewal rates, and potential discounts can unlock meaningful savings over a multi month horizon. A disciplined approach to cost management supports sustainable growth and risk mitigation.
